If you have specific suggestions on how to make it better (instead of just “revert to how it was before”), please let us know. As described above, this change was necessary because many users did not understand the old way it was displayed. Especially the “show in main list” setting caused confusion because it mixed tags and subscriptions in the same list. Also, users found it cumbersome to have them at the bottom because you then have to scroll past the top-level subscriptions to see the tags. Finally, having them in that horizontal row prepares for being able to filter more screens by tag instead of just the subscriptions screen, making tags way more powerful.

Even though the change breaks your workflow, the change likely works better for the majority of users. So we need to tweak the new UI to accomodate your workflow instead of just reverting back and breaking it for others.

Maybe users should be able to add subscriptions to folders. It seems a lot of complains come from tags used as folder.

So for subscriptions users could :

  • Tag them for filtering purpose : current implementation
  • Move them to a folder : same as previous implementation except that
    • It would only be possible to set a subscription to a unique folder
    • subscriptions won’t show outside their folder if one has been set (removing option that was hard to understand previously)
    • folders would always be listed first so it’s the same as browsing files with a file explorer on PC

But maybe it would add a lot of overhead and futur maintenance?
